L&J Engineering - Model MCG 1010M - Magnetostrictive Receiver
The MCG 1010M Receiver harnesses the impressive accuracy and resolution of the MCG 1030 or MCG 8150 series Magnetostrictive Probes to provide continuous level measurement and local access to the data. The MCG 1010M is designed to provide reliable, low maintenance operation under even the most adverse of conditions. With a graphical LCD readout and infrared programming capabilities as standard features, the unit can be utilized as stand-alone gauge or be integrated as part of a complete gauging system.
Product Details
Compatibility
Like all L&J Gauges, the MCG 1010M communicates on the standard L&J Tankway. Intelligent modules to emulate nearly any other protocol or highway are also available and easily interchangeable. The unit may also be confi gured to accommodate temperature inputs (Spot or Average), relays (up to 4), 4-20mA inputs or outputs (up to 2), and discrete inputs or outputs (4). In addition to a level probe, the MCG 1010M accepts input from various L&J leak detection sensors (vapor and/or liquid). When used as a part of a multiple unit system, each receiver can be calibrated and confi gured for any or all of the available options.
Convenient
Calibration can be accomplished via the MCG 2150 Remote Calibrator; eliminating the need to remove the cover from the gauge housing. Current level, temperature, volume, and bottom/ sediment, or pressure information is easily accessible, right at the tank side. System confi guration and parameters can also be continued from a MCG 3000 Series Gauging System. Comprehensive surge and lightning protection is also an integral part of the unit.

Technical Specification
- Resolution:
- .001” (with MCG 8150 Series Probe)
- Housing:
- Material:
- Aluminum (standard)
- Rating:
- Explosion Proof, Class I, Div. 1 Groups C&D
- Display:
- Graphical LCD backlit display
- Communication:
- L&J Tankway (standard), other protocols available
- Calibration Method:
- MCG 2150 Remote Calibrator (Intrinsically Safe)
- Operating Temp. Range:
- -30º to +160º F
- SCADA Options:
- 2 Analog (4-20mA, 10-50mA Inputs)
- 2 Analog (4-20mA, 10-50mA Outputs)
- 2 Pulses (from Turbine Flow Meters)
- 4 Discrete Inputs
- 4 Discrete Outputs
- Power Sources:
- 12 - 70 VDC, 24 VDC Loop Power
- Cable Length Local Readout to Probe:
- Up to 100 Feet (30.5 m)
- Local Readout to control room:
- Up to 10 Miles (16093 m)
